Speakers: Sara Wheeler
Sara Wheeler uses her her own journey around the magnetic north to illuminate the lives of people who live in this harsh region of the world. She begins with the 5000 mile stretch of the Russian Arctic, before moving on to Alaska, Canada, Greenland and Lapland. In each place she discusses the problems associated with cultural collision and explores the Arctic paradox.
